My mom had a GCM for awhile, ordered by the court. She was not a medical pro, but attended doctor appointments, visited mom at daycare, we had her for dinner once a month.

She has worked with the elderly for years and very familiar with available care. She was a certified trainer for other GCM's. Social worker or nurse or other medical pro is not a requirement.

I requested the court assign a GCM because of the family dysfunctional mess. I wanted a new set of impartial eyes to observe. I had been accused of, well, you name it! And impartial is not 100% correct and the GCM was there for mom's benefit only, representing my mom in all of the dysfunctional mess. To determine the level of care needed and was the care mom was receiving appropriate. She also made sure I had a few hours of respite each week. I hadn't had any in more than a year and a half!

She was there to lookout for me too, but her legal responsibility was to mom.

"A geriatric care manager, usually a licensed nurse or social worker who specializes in geriatrics, is a sort of "professional relative" who can help you and your family to identify needs and find ways to meet your needs. These specially trained professionals can help find resources to make your daily life easier."
